Output 68f005f07e18a2670d77c3303ab0cac52942b8507d3542bac3b12d7ec56e78d9:3

value
33321650
script pubkey
OP_HASH160 OP_PUSHBYTES_20 576e005864bbc38a5a1005b8a048ace7d8d588a2 OP_EQUAL
address
MFsSo9VEDVHg4MoqtBZ6DqV9YhFf9vnmbc
transaction
68f005f07e18a2670d77c3303ab0cac52942b8507d3542bac3b12d7ec56e78d9
spent
true